Developmental biology of Xyleborus bispinatus (Coleoptera: Curculionidae) reared on an artificial medium and fungal cultivation of symbiotic fungi in the beetle's galleries
Abstract
Survival of ambrosia beetles relies on obligate nutritional relationships with fungal symbionts that are cultivated in tunnels excavated in the sapwood of their host trees. The dynamics of fungal associates, along with the developmental biology, and gallery construction of the ambrosia beetle Xyleborus bispinatus were elaborated.
